Came here for an early dinner, and wasn’t expecting much but some pretty good food. Well I was blown away by not just their food, but their service too. Upon entering I warmly greeted and shown to a table near the window, which overlooked the street view of Harvard Square. Because it was early, there weren’t many patrons dining, but you could tell they packed a crowd later in the evening. It was plenty of space and the table setting were neatly placed.

I ordered a lychee martini and it was soooo good. Usually I have to ask for extra lychee, but they put 3 in my drink from the start. It was very tasty. They charge an extra $3 for top shelf vodka.

For my meal, I ordered the chicken samosa, chicken tikka masala, garlic naan bread, and a dessert called gajar halwa.

They give you two chicken samosas, which are packed with chicken. And no need to over-order this dish, because the pieces are very big. You could probably spilt this between 3 people easily. The chicken masala was amazing. The chicken was marinated heavily, and so tender. It was just really good.

As for the garlic naan it was a nice portion, and tasted even better after dipping it in the sauce from the chicken tikka masala.

I wasn’t a fan of the gajar halwa, but I’m sure someone else would love it. It was too much carrot for me.

I only gave the atmosphere a low rating, because it was hard to find the entrance & there’s construction going on outside.
